> >> This adds new gdbpy_opt_borrowed_ref and gdbpy_borrowed_ref classes.
> >> These classes are primarily for code "documentation" purposes -- it
> >> makes it clear to the reader that a given reference is borrowed.
> >> However, they also add a tiny bit of safety, in that conversion to
> >> gdbpy_ref<> will either be rejected (by the "opt" class) or acquire a
> >> new reference.
